What you’ll do as FP&A Lead
- Lead organisation-wide FP&A activity, establishing consistent, high-quality management reporting
- Own the annual budgeting process and lead regular forecasting cycles
- Prepare insightful monthly, quarterly, and Board-level financial reports, translating complex data into clear narratives
- Act as a trusted business partner to senior leaders, supporting decision-making through robust analysis
- Deliver headcount reporting, salary analysis, and cost control insight
- Identify gaps in existing reporting and design improved, pragmatic solutions
- Develop financial models to support strategic planning and long-term sustainability
- Drive a culture of accountability and stronger financial ownership among budget holders
- Line manage and develop a Finance Analyst, embedding capability and confidence within the FP&A function
- Contribute to finance system development and reporting improvements in a maturing systems environment
